遥感图像蚀变信息的提取是遥感地质找矿的一个重要方法,地质构造信息作为一种指示信息对找矿也具有非常重要的意义。本文利用Landsat7 ETM+卫星影像数据,通过主成分分析方法和阈值分割技术对新疆叶城县麻扎一带进行了铁化及泥化蚀变信息的提取,并结合研究区线性、环形构造的特点,对研究区进行成矿预测,创新利用比值方法剔除伪信息,圈定找矿远景区。此工作方法效果明显,为今后加快地质找矿工作提供了一条可参考、行之有效的途径。
The extraction of alteration information from remote sensing images is an important method of prospecting for geological prospecting. Geological structure information is also of great significance for prospecting as an indication of information. In this paper, we use Landsat7 ETM + satellite imagery to extract the iron and mud alteration information from the Mazha area in the Yicheng County, Xinjiang by principal component analysis and threshold segmentation. Combined with the characteristics of linear and circular structures in the study area, In the study area, mineralization prediction was made, and the ratio of innovation was used to remove the false information and the prospecting area was delineated. The effect of this working method is obvious, which provides a reference and effective way to speed up geological prospecting work in the future.
